    If you are dealing with stress, here are some tips to manage stress and live happily.
    Always keep a positive attitude.
    Don't be aggressive and control your anger.
    Practice some relaxation techniques like yoga, meditation.
    Eat healthy balanced meals and exercise regularly as it can be a good fighter against stress.
    Get an adequate amount of sleep to keep your mind calm.

    Depends on what's stressing you. For me making a checklist of all the stuff I have to do and then just tackling one thing at a time really helps. I also meditate everyday. Also getting regular exercise is vital. Stress is a huge trigger for me so if I don't stay on top of these things I almost always relapse.
